Abstract

An apparatus for damping vibrations in an internal combustion engine. The apparatus includes a pendulum-type torsional absorber that uses a hydraulic snubber mechanism to limit travel of the pendulum without causing noise or damage to the absorber, crankshaft or other engine components.
